
Mechanical manufacturing process generally refers to the sum of the machining process of mechanical parts and the assembly process of the machine. To formulate the machining process, it is necessary to determine the number of processes that the workpiece will go through and the sequence of the processes. Only the main processes are listed. The brief process of the title and its processing order is called the process route.
The formulation of the process route is to formulate the overall structure of the process. The main mission is to select the processing method of each surface, determine the processing sequence of each surface, and the entire process. The number of steps in the process, etc. The formulation of the process route must follow certain principles.
First, the principle of formulating the process route of machined parts:
1. Machining the reference surface first: During the machining process of the part, the surface as the positioning reference should be machined first, so as to provide a precise reference for the subsequent processing as soon as possible. Known as 'baseline look-ahead'.
2. Divide the processing stage: Surfaces with high processing quality requirements are divided into processing stages, which can generally be divided into rough There are three stages of machining, semi-finishing and finishing. It is mainly to ensure the quality of processing; it is conducive to the rational use of equipment; it is convenient to arrange the heat treatment process; and it is convenient to find blank defects.
3, face first and then hole: for parts such as box, bracket and connecting rod, the plane should be machined first and then the machined hole. In this way, the hole can be processed in a plane position, the positional accuracy of the plane and the hole can be ensured, and the processing of the hole on the plane can be facilitated.
4. Finishing processing: finishing processing of the main surface (such as grinding, honing, precision grinding and rolling etc.), it should be carried out at the end of the process route, the surface finish after processing is above Ra0.8um, and the surface will be damaged by light and fine collisions;
In Japan, Germany and other countries, after finishing, it must be protected with flannel. It is absolutely not allowed to directly touch the workpiece with hands or other objects to avoid finishing the surface. damaged during transport and installation.
